Output d69430f55e0f59294734c272be95b46b49f97538a144d613a3eba39af87e37b4:4

value
2000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52608a163dd58e5d20529b4581bf7197c297265f OP_EQUALVERIFY OP_CHECKSIG
address
18Wa4QWXpvj1YFwaFzCnBBgT4jhbo8KNZH
transaction
d69430f55e0f59294734c272be95b46b49f97538a144d613a3eba39af87e37b4
spent
true